    yyhuangyyhuang Administrator, Employee, RapidMiner Certified Analyst, RapidMiner Certified Expert, Member Posts: 364 RM Data Scientist
    Hi @mina_s_kh
    Thanks very much for the information. If you have only two attributes, ip and counts, you can basically ignore ip or translate ip to country/city names with geo-location functions.
    1. example code to integrate python scripts for geo locating from ip address
    import pandas
    import pygeoip
    import requests
    # Use python script to convert ip addresses to contry names/codes check out
    # http://pygeoip.readthedocs.io/en/latest/getting-started.html
    # GeoIP data can be found from maxmind API or github https://github.com/gsmlg/GeoIP.dat
    # rm_main is a mandatory function, 
    # the number of arguments has to be the number of input ports (can be none)
    def rm_main(data):
    	GEOIP = pygeoip.GeoIP("path/to/your/GeoIP data/GeoIP.dat", pygeoip.MEMORY_CACHE)
    	country =[]
    	for row in data['ip']:
    		print(GEOIP.country_name_by_addr(row))
    		country.append(GEOIP.country_name_by_addr(row))
    	data['country_name_from_IP'] = country
    	return data
    2. least() function in your aggregate will not get the cluster name with least counts. You will need to aggregate the count() by cluster and then label the "minorities" as you described above. My example process will use X-means  (much faster) and return 3 clusters. From the bar charts, the cluster_2 has the lest number of examples and will be labeled as outlier.



    3. You will need the python extension from marketplace to test the process from my git https://github.com/sunnyuan/geoIP-clustering but you can skip the geo-locating with python by using the sampleSet_country_names.csv directly with clustering and k-nn
